What is a Remote Architectural Visualization job?

A Remote Architectural Visualization job involves creating realistic 3D renderings, animations, and visual representations of architectural designs from a remote location. Professionals in this field use software like 3ds Max, Blender, or Lumion to transform architectural plans into compelling visuals for clients, architects, and developers. This role typically requires strong design skills, attention to detail, and the ability to collaborate with clients and teams online.

What are some typical daily tasks for a Remote Architectural Visualization professional?

A Remote Architectural Visualization professional typically spends their day creating 3D models, producing photorealistic renderings or animations of architectural projects, and refining visual concepts based on client or team feedback. They often collaborate remotely with architects, designers, and project managers through digital platforms, sharing updates and iterating on designs to meet project goals. Regular communication and file sharing are key components of the workflow, along with the ongoing management of multiple projects and deadlines. It’s common to balance creative tasks with technical adjustments, ensuring visual assets align with architectural plans and client expectations. This varied routine makes the role both creatively fulfilling and technically engaging.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Remote Architectural Visualization position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Architectural Visualization professional, you need expertise in 3D modeling, rendering, and digital design principles, typically supported by a background in architecture, design, or a related field. Proficiency with industry-standard software such as Autodesk 3ds Max, SketchUp, V-Ray, Lumion, or Unreal Engine is essential, and relevant certifications can enhance credibility. Strong communication, self-motivation, and time management skills are crucial for effective remote collaboration and project delivery. These abilities ensure high-quality visual outputs, efficient workflows, and seamless cooperation with architects and clients across diverse locations.

NAVA Software solutions is looking for a Snowflake Architect
Details:
Snowflake Architect -Full Life Cycle with Snowflake
Duration: 6 months
Location: Remote
The ideal candidate will assess our client's current Snowflake environment, provide strategic recommendations, and lead optimization efforts. Additionally, this role involves mentoring and upskilling a couple of our client's employees, ensuring knowledge transfer and best practices.This is a senior-level position requiring deep technical expertise, strong leadership skills, and excellent communication abilities. The environment is fast-paced with no hand-holding; we need a self-starter who can hit the ground running.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Assess the existing Snowflake environment, identifying strengths, weaknesses, and areas for improvement.
  • Develop and implement best practices for performance tuning, security, governance, and cost optimization.
  • Provide strategic recommendations and a roadmap for enhancing Snowflake usage.
  • Lead and mentor internal employees, offering guidance on data architecture, ELT processes, and advanced Snowflake features.
  • Collaborate with business and technical stakeholders to ensure Snowflake solutions align with business needs.
  • Work with Sigma BI to optimize dashboards and reports for better decision-making.
  • (Nice to have) Provide insights on potential MuleSoft integrations if relevant.
  • Document architecture, processes, and recommendations for future reference.

Required Qualifications:
  • Extensive hands-on experience with Snowflake, including architecture, security, optimization, and best practices.
  • Proven expertise with Sigma BI for data visualization and reporting.
  • Experience mentoring and upskilling technical team members.
  • Strong ability to work in a fast-paced, no-hand-holding environment.
  • Exceptional communication skills to convey technical concepts to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
  • Ability to work independently while aligning with company objectives.

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Familiarity with MuleSoft integration (nice to have).
  • Experience in high-performance data engineering and cloud solutions.
  • Knowledge of data governance, compliance, and security frameworks.
